
高并发业务怎么选?延迟、可用性、SLA、降级能力对比
用户关注问题
高并发业务中如何权衡延迟和可用性?
在处理高并发业务时,怎样才能有效平衡系统的响应延迟和整体可用性,避免出现服务宕机或体验明显下降?
延迟与可用性的平衡策略
高并发业务系统需要根据实际场景灵活调整延迟和可用性的优先级。如果业务对响应时间要求严格,可能需要采用缓存技术和负载均衡来降低延迟,同时通过多节点冗余和快速故障切换保障可用性。若业务更看重持续服务能力,则应加大容错设计和降级策略,提高系统的稳健性。综合考虑服务等级协议(SLA)要求,设计合理的监控和告警机制,确保系统在高负载时依然能满足关键性能指标。
如何评估降级能力在高并发场景中的作用?
降级能力对保障高并发业务稳定性的重要性体现在哪里,如何设计有效的降级策略?
降级能力的设计与价值
降级能力是确保系统在压力剧增或部分组件异常时,依然能够提供核心服务的关键。通过预先定义的降级规则,系统能够自动关闭或简化非必要功能,减轻资源负担。这不仅保障了核心业务的可用性,也避免了整体系统崩溃。有效的降级策略应结合业务优先级,明确各功能模块的降级条件,并配备实时监控和快速恢复机制,确保业务在高并发情况下依旧稳定运行。
SLA指标如何影响高并发业务架构设计?
在满足不同服务等级协议的前提下,高并发业务的系统架构应当考虑哪些关键因素?
基于SLA的架构优化要点
服务等级协议(SLA)规定了系统必须达到的性能和可靠性标准,对高并发系统的设计具有决定性影响。系统架构需要确保响应时间、可用率和错误率都能满足SLA要求。通常包括多区域部署保证容灾能力,引入分布式缓存降低延迟,以及完善的故障自动恢复机制。同时,定期进行性能测试和容量规划,确保系统在用户量激增时不出现性能瓶颈。此外,合理设定报警阈值和快速反应流程,确保问题及时解决,符合SLA承诺。